Welcome to the Department of Military Science

Our mission is to recruit, educate, develop and inspire Army ROTC cadets to commission into the U.S. Army. This is an on-campus, officer-commissioning program that adds military training to the students’ education. 

Upon successful completion of the ROTC training program, and after a cadet receives a bachelor's degree, they will be commissioned as a second lieutenant in either the U.S. Army, Army National Guard or Army Reserve. If students are unsure of a career in the U.S. Army, they may take military science courses without any military obligation.
